dc.description.abstractThe formation and stability of localized structures in nonlinear dispersive media remain subjects of intense research, particularly in the context of higher-order effects. In this work, we investigate the role of fourth-order dispersion (FOD) in the emergence of localized states in systems governed by inhomogeneous defocusing nonlinearities. While defocusing nonlinearities typically act to suppress localization, recent studies have demonstrated that spatially varying nonlinearity profiles can counteract dispersion and lead to the formation of robust localized modes. By incorporating a fourth-order dispersive term into the governing nonlinear Schrödinger-type equation, we analyze the interplay between nonlinearity modulation and higher-order dispersion. Our results reveal that FOD not only modifies the spatial profile and stability of localized solutions but also enables the existence of novel bound states that are otherwise inaccessible in the absence of such higher-order effects. These findings provide new insights into the design of advanced photonic and matter-wave systems, where engineered dispersion and nonlinearity landscapes can be exploited for controlled localization phenomena.
